Changeset 550 for trunk


Ignore:
Timestamp:
08/11/11 14:21:20 (13 years ago)
Author:
bas
Message:

fixed an error in check_filename_length must return 'None' if filename is empty. see #247

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/email2trac.py.in

    r549 r550  
    640640        """
    641641        self.logger.debug('function check_filename_length: ')
     642
     643        if not name:
     644            return 'None'
    642645       
    643646        dummy_filename, ext = os.path.splitext(name)
     
    10451048            if value:
    10461049                user_dict[name] = value
    1047                 if self.parameters.debug:
    1048                     s = 'used %s = %s' %(name, value)
    1049                     self.print_unicode(s)
     1050
     1051                s = 'used %s = %s' %(name, value)
     1052                self.print_unicode(s)
    10501053
    10511054        self.update_ticket_fields(ticket, user_dict, new=1)
     
    20472050            if filename in [ 'None']:
    20482051                filename = 'untitled-part'
    2049                 self.logger.info('Rename filename "None" to: %s' %filename)
     2052                self.logger.info('\t Rename filename "None" to: %s' %filename)
    20502053
    20512054                ## Guess the extension from the content type, use non strict mode
     
    20902093                unique_filename = "%s-%s%s" % (dummy_filename, num, ext)
    20912094               
    2092             s = 'Attachment with filename %s will be saved as %s' % (filename, unique_filename)
     2095            s = '\t Attachment with filename %s will be saved as %s' % (filename, unique_filename)
    20932096            self.print_unicode(s)
    20942097
Note: See TracChangeset for help on using the changeset viewer.